่ฏพ็จ่ฏฆๆ
โข Introduction to Sustainable Nanomanufacturing: Overview of nanomanufacturing, sustainable practices, and the importance of incorporating sustainability in nanotechnology.
โข Fundamentals of Nanotechnology: Study of nanoscale materials, properties, and behavior.
โข Sustainability Principles: Examination of sustainability concepts, including the three pillars of sustainability: economic, environmental, and social.
โข Life Cycle Assessment (LCA) in Nanomanufacturing: Analysis of LCA methodologies, tools, and applications in assessing nanomanufacturing processes.
โข Green Nanomanufacturing Techniques: In-depth exploration of environmentally-friendly fabrication methods, cleaner production, and energy efficiency in nanomanufacturing.
โข Nanowaste Management: Examination of nanowaste generation, characterization, treatment, and disposal strategies.
โข Sustainable Nanomaterial Design: Study of eco-design principles, sustainable materials selection, and nanomaterials' environmental impact.
โข Sustainable Nanoproduct Development: Introduction to sustainable product development, integration of nanotechnology, and responsible innovation.
โข Policy and Regulations for Sustainable Nanomanufacturing: Overview of global policies, regulations, and standards driving sustainable nanomanufacturing practices.
โข Case Studies in Sustainable Nanomanufacturing: Analysis of real-world examples and best practices illustrating the successful implementation of sustainable nanomanufacturing solutions.
